How much do full time outpatient endoscopy rn jobs pay per week?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average weekly pay for full time outpatient endoscopy rn in Seattle, WA is $2,786.23,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$2,286.54 and $3,271.15 per week,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Join an Anesthesia Team That Values Your Expertise, Your Work-Life Balance, and Your Future

About the Opportunity:

Gastro Health is seeking a full-time CRNA to join our outpatient endoscopy center in Olympia, Washington. Our CRNA-only model is an exceptional opportunity to play an active part in delivering high-quality GI care and grow your expertise with a collaborative endoscopy team, predictable weekday hours, and the stability of a nationally recognized organization backed by strong local leadership.

As a CRNA with Gastro Health, you will:

  • Provide autonomous anesthesia care for endoscopic procedures in premier ASCs
  • Work alongside experienced gastroenterologists, nurses, and dedicated support staff
  • Enjoy a CRNA-only model while being part of a cohesive, respectful, supportive team
  • Experience a workflow designed for efficiency, safety, and a reasonable daily case volume
  • Become part of a stable, growing organization known for clinical excellence and exceptional patient outcomes
  • Mon-Fri - 4-day shift schedule - approximately 7AM-4PM - No call / No nights/ No weekends

Compensation & Benefits:

  • Full-Time competitive package: $270,000 base with reliable bonus opportunities
  • Frequent extra shift availability with premium pay
  • Annual bonus
  • Company-paid malpractice insurance with tail coverage
  • Paid time off plus paid holidays
  • CME with annual allowance plus license fee reimbursement
  • Medical (Cigna), Dental, Vision, Life, Short and Long-Term disability
  • Retirement Plans (401k & Profit Sharing)
  • $10,000 sign-on bonus

    Candidate Requirements:

    • Master's or doctorate degree in nurse anesthesiology
    • Current CRNA licensure and ACLS certification
    • Minimum 2 years of relevant experience preferred
    • Ability to work independently while collaborating within a multidisciplinary care team
    • Strong communication skills and excellent clinical judgment
    • Commitment to high-quality, compassionate patient care
